Product Introduction
N-(m-PEG4)-N'-hydroxypropyl-Cy5 is a cyanine labeled PEG linker with excitation/emmission maximum 649/667 nm containing hydroxyl group, which enables further derivatized or replaced with other reactive functional groups. Hydophilic PEG spacer increases solubility in aqueous media and reduces steric hindrance during binding.
